摘要:
某火电厂循环冷却排污水经净化处理后再次回用,但净化处理系统反渗透(RO)膜单元运行中出现故障,存在反渗透段间压差快速上升,产水率和脱盐率下降等现象,通过对反渗透进水水质分析、循环冷却系统水源变化分析、膜元件标准测试、膜元件解剖、膜片染色试验、污染物灼烧失重分析和污染物成分鉴定等工作分析RO膜单元运行故障原因。结果表明,采用城市中水作为循环冷却系统补水后,经循环冷却系统浓缩后的排污水中有机物、钙镁离子、磷酸根离子和碱度等含量偏高,是造成反渗透膜污堵的主要原因,膜污染物以磷酸盐无机污垢为主要成分,有机污垢为次要成分,同时伴随硅垢、铁垢等污垢物。采取增加碱加药装置和非氧化杀菌剂加药装置、修复硫酸加药装置、对现有反渗透膜进行彻底离线化学清洗等措施,使反渗透系统恢复正常运行,有效解决了运行中反渗透膜频繁污堵问题。

Abstract:
After purification treatment, the circulating cooling wastewater from a certain thermal power plant was reused. However, malfunction occurred during the operation of the reverse osmosis (RO) membrane unit in the purification treatment system, resulting in a rapid increase of pressure difference between the RO sections and a decrease of water production and desalination rates. Through analysis of inlet water quality of reverse osmosis, changes in the water source of circulating cooling system, membrane element standard testing, membrane element dissection, membrane staining test, foulants burning weight loss analysis, and foulants component identification, etc., the cause of malfunction of RO membrane unit was analyzed. The results indicated that after using urban reclaimed water as influent of circulating cooling system, the concentrated wastewater from the circulating cooling system contained high levels of organic matter, calcium and magnesium ions, phosphate ions, and alkalinity, which were the main causes of reverse osmosis membrane fouling. Membrane foulants were mainly composed of inorganic phosphate fouling, with organic fouling as a secondary component, accompanied by fouling such as silicon fouling and iron fouling. Measures such as adding alkali dosing devices and non-oxidizing bactericide dosing device, repairing sulfuric acid dosing device, and thoroughly offline chemical cleaning of reverse osmosis membranes were taken to restore normal operation of the reverse osmosis system, effectively solving the problem of frequent fouling and blockage of the reverse osmosis membrane during operation.
